    Sometimes we loose business to our competition and sometimes we win. Here is something I recently received - modified for our biz:


    A laser business owner was dismayed when a brand new laser shop much like his own opened up next door and erected a huge sign which read BEST DEALS. He was horrified when another competitor opened up on his right, and announced its arrival with an even larger sign, reading LOWEST PRICES. The laser business owner was panicked, until he got an idea. He put the biggest sign of all over his own shop-it read... MAIN ENTRANCE.
